The Hidden Danger of Budget HDMI Cables

Cheap HDMI cables are tempting. They often come at a fraction of the price, promising a quick fix for connecting your devices. But what they don’t tell you is that these inexpensive cables frequently lack proper shielding and quality connectors. As a result, they can create interference, leading to flickering, signal dropouts, or even damage over time. I learned this firsthand when my display started flickering intermittently—an issue that vanished after upgrading to a reputable cable. The importance of using a quality HDMI cable isn’t just about clear visuals; it’s about safeguarding your equipment and ensuring reliable performance.

Identify Signs of a Faulty HDMI Cable

Start by observing your display. Flickering screens, intermittent signal loss, or distorted visuals are common indicators. Remember the time I ignored these signs and resorted to cheap cables, only to face repeated failures; a quick check saved me from future headaches. When troubleshooting, always test your setup with a different, known-good cable to confirm the issue isn’t with the hardware itself.

Assess Your Existing Cable’s Quality

Examine the cable for visible damage like cuts, frays, or bent connectors. Genuine high-quality cables often have gold-plated connectors and double shielding. I once replaced a damaged cable with a premium one, and the flickering disappeared instantly. Comparing the construction quality can help you determine if upgrading is necessary. Choose the Right High-Quality HDMI Cable

When selecting a new cable, look for specifications like HDMI 2.0 or higher, supporting 4K HDR content, and certifications such as HDMI Premium or Ultra Certified. Don’t fall for misleading marketing; verify reviews and specifications. I recommend purchasing from reputable brands known for durability. Properly Install and Manage Your Cable

Carefully connect the cable, avoiding excessive bending or pulling. Proper cable management prevents wear and tear—use velcro straps or cable clips to route cables neatly, preventing accidental disconnections or damage. Test Before Finalizing Setup

After installing the new cable, power on your device and observe for stability. Test various content types—videos, static images, gaming—to ensure signal integrity. If issues persist, recheck connections and consider swapping with a different premium cable. Maintain Your Cables for Longevity

Regularly inspect cables for damage, clean connectors gently with a soft cloth, and store them properly when not in use. Avoid tight bends and kinks; think of your cables as delicate spaghetti—treat them with care to extend their lifespan. Investing in Proven Equipment and Software

To keep your devices running smoothly over time, selecting the right tools is crucial. I personally rely on CrystalDiskInfo for monitoring hard drive health—it provides real-time SMART data, enabling early detection of potential failures before data loss occurs. Its user-friendly interface makes it easy to interpret metrics, saving me from unexpected downtime. Additionally, I swear by Recuva for data recovery—it’s free, dependable, and straightforward, making it ideal for recovering accidentally deleted files or those lost due to minor corruption. Regularly updating and calibrating these tools ensures your maintenance routine remains effective, especially as hardware ages.

How do I maintain optimal performance in my devices over time?

Establishing a routine with reliable tools aids in early detection of issues—think of it as regular health check-ups for your hardware. Schedule monthly SMART scans, run disk cleanup utilities, and keep software updated.
